DONATE FOOD

Our foodbank relies on your goodwill and support.

Over 90% of the food distributed by foodbanks in The Trussell Trust network is donated by the public – that’s why your food donations are absolutely vital to our ability to give everyone referred to us a balanced and nutritious three-day supply of food.

Food Items We Can't Take

Bottles of water*, very large bags or boxes**, opened, used or out-of-date items, fresh or frozen food, and alcohol

 

*Although water is an essential, alongside our food parcels it becomes too heavy for clients to carry, we are frequently left with an excessive amount of bottled water.

**e.g. 1kg bags of pasta/rice and 1,000 boxes of tea bags. Whilst these are essential items which do we put in our parcels, they are too large for many clients to carry home. Due to the changes in food standard legislation we are no longer able to split these items.
